From 57a99060441cd4dbf33f78ce0a59954a13bc34ea Mon Sep 17 00:00:00 2001
From: xuhy <3313886187@qq.com>
Date: 星期三, 07 六月 2023 20:15:20 +0800
Subject: [PATCH] 代理商修改

---
 management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/resp/TDriverResp.java          |    9 +++++++++
 management/guns-admin/src/main/webapp/WEB-INF/view/system/tDriver/tDriver_edit.html                             |   10 +++++++++-
 management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/model/TDriver.java                        |    2 ++
 management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/general/TDriverController.java |    9 ++++++++-
 4 files changed, 28 insertions(+), 2 deletions(-)

diff --git a/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/general/TDriverController.java b/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/general/TDriverController.java
index eeb4c9d..105d4af 100644
--- a/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/general/TDriverController.java
+++ b/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/general/TDriverController.java
@@ -31,6 +31,7 @@
 import org.springframework.beans.BeanUtils;
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.data.redis.core.RedisTemplate;
+import org.springframework.format.annotation.DateTimeFormat;
 import org.springframework.stereotype.Controller;
 import org.springframework.transaction.annotation.Transactional;
 import org.springframework.ui.Model;
@@ -48,6 +49,7 @@
 import java.io.OutputStream;
 import java.math.BigDecimal;
 import java.text.DateFormat;
+import java.text.ParseException;
 import java.text.SimpleDateFormat;
 import java.time.LocalDate;
 import java.time.Period;
@@ -129,11 +131,16 @@
      * 跳转到修改
      */
     @RequestMapping("/tDriver_update")
-    public String tDriverUpdate( Integer tDriverId, Model model) {
+    public String tDriverUpdate( Integer tDriverId, Model model) throws ParseException {
         TDriver tDriver = tDriverService.selectById(tDriverId);
         TDriverResp tDriverResp = new TDriverResp();
         BeanUtils.copyProperties(tDriver,tDriverResp);
 
+        SimpleDateFormat format = new SimpleDateFormat("yyyy-MM-dd");
+        String format1 = format.format(tDriverResp.getFirstCertificateTime());
+        tDriverResp.setFirstCertificateTimeStr(format1);
+//        tDriverResp.setFirstCertificateTime(format.parse(format1));
+
         // 查询邀请人
         TDriver tDriver1 = tDriverService.selectById(tDriver.getInviterId());
         if(Objects.nonNull(tDriver1)){
diff --git a/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/resp/TDriverResp.java b/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/resp/TDriverResp.java
index 3230778..2bc1be0 100644
--- a/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/resp/TDriverResp.java
+++ b/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/controller/resp/TDriverResp.java
@@ -37,6 +37,15 @@
 
     @ApiModelProperty(value = "加盟区域ID")
     private String areaId;
+    private String firstCertificateTimeStr;
+
+    public String getFirstCertificateTimeStr() {
+        return firstCertificateTimeStr;
+    }
+
+    public void setFirstCertificateTimeStr(String firstCertificateTimeStr) {
+        this.firstCertificateTimeStr = firstCertificateTimeStr;
+    }
 
     @Override
     public String getAreaId() {
diff --git a/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/model/TDriver.java b/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/model/TDriver.java
index 3131227..af3c879 100644
--- a/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/model/TDriver.java
+++ b/management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/model/TDriver.java
@@ -9,6 +9,7 @@
 import com.baomidou.mybatisplus.annotations.TableName;
 import io.swagger.annotations.ApiModelProperty;
 import org.springframework.beans.factory.annotation.Value;
+import org.springframework.format.annotation.DateTimeFormat;
 
 import java.io.Serializable;
 
@@ -170,6 +171,7 @@
     private String areaName;
 
     @ApiModelProperty(value = "驾驶证初次领证时间")
+    @DateTimeFormat(pattern = "yyyy-MM-dd HH:mm:ss")
     private Date firstCertificateTime;
     @ApiModelProperty(value = "佣金")
     private BigDecimal commission;
diff --git a/management/guns-admin/src/main/webapp/WEB-INF/view/system/tDriver/tDriver_edit.html b/management/guns-admin/src/main/webapp/WEB-INF/view/system/tDriver/tDriver_edit.html
index 449b111..6b2256f 100644
--- a/management/guns-admin/src/main/webapp/WEB-INF/view/system/tDriver/tDriver_edit.html
+++ b/management/guns-admin/src/main/webapp/WEB-INF/view/system/tDriver/tDriver_edit.html
@@ -121,7 +121,7 @@
                             <div class="initialLevel col-sm-12 control-label form-group"  >
                                 <div class="initialLevel col-sm-3 control-label form-group"  >
                                     <label class="control-label" >驾驶证初次领证时间:</label>
-                                    <input id="firstCertificateTime" name="firstCertificateTime" type="text" placeholder="请选择时间" style="height: 30px" disabled>
+                                    <input id="firstCertificateTime" name="firstCertificateTime" value="${item.firstCertificateTimeStr}" type="text" placeholder="请选择时间" style="height: 30px" disabled>
                                 </div>
                             </div>
 
@@ -211,6 +211,14 @@
 <script src="${ctxPath}/static/modular/system/tDriver/tDriver_info.js"></script>
 <script src="${ctxPath}/static/modular/system/tDriver/tDriver.js"></script>
 <script type="text/javascript">
+
+    laydate.render({
+        elem: '#firstCertificateTime',
+        type: 'date',
+        range: false,
+        max: Date.now()
+    });
+
     $(function () {
         if('' == $("#inviterName").val()){
             $("#inviterName").val('')

--
Gitblit v1.7.1